Celebrity or Bartender? Guy Fieri’s Hilarious Mix-Up at Stallone’s Mansion Party

Photo: Elise Thompson / Flickr

When it comes to Food Network stars, Guy Fieri is a polarizing figure—you either love him or hate him. Is it the signature bleached hair? His enthusiastic love for showcasing the best roadside diners? Or maybe it’s his new Smokehouse BBQ demo station at Stagecoach? Whatever it is, he’s impossible to miss and even harder to forget. Well, unless he’s wearing his signature denim jacket at a Sylvester Stallone party—then all bets are off.

Earlier this month, Graham Bensinger, host of the popular podcast “In Depth With Graham Bensinger,” traveled to Sonoma County to chat with the Mayor of Flavortown himself. During their conversation, Fieri shared a hilarious story of mistaken identity from a 2020 Sylvester Stallone house party.

Picture this: You’re Guy Fieri, dressed in your classic outfit, and some woman named Karen mistakes you for a bartender, saying, “Lose the jacket and get going.” Talk about embarrassing—well, for her at least. One reason this side of the room (including myself) loves Fieri is his down-to-earth personality. Instead of letting the mistake bruise his ego, he shared that they “had a great laugh.”

Despite winning shows like Next Food Network Star, hosting Emmy-nominated series like Guy’s Big Bite, leading top-rated shows such as Diners, Drive-Ins & Dives, and being one of only three celebrity chefs to earn a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ame (alongside Bobby Flay and Wolfgang Puck), Fieri still couldn’t escape a case of mistaken identity.
